We are seeking an enthusiastic, engaging Director of Music to deliver outstanding teaching and leadership of music. Fostering a love of music in our pupils and presenting a wide range of musical performances, recitals and tours.
Every teacher at Twyford strives to keep children engaged and enthusiastic about learning and shares a deep passion for the education and happiness of all our pupils. This is an exciting opportunity for a talented and inspirational Director of Music looking for a fresh challenge in a different context, or an aspiring teacher looking for their first middle leadership role, to join Twyford School.
